Adaptive Cruise Control Sensors are an essential component in automated driving systems, designed for use in the automotive industry. These sensors facilitate intelligent control and monitoring of vehicle speed and distance to nearby vehicles, enhancing safety and convenience on the road. By continuously assessing surrounding traffic conditions, they enable adaptive cruise control systems to automatically adjust a vehicle's speed and maintain a safe following distance, ultimately contributing to smoother and more efficient driving experiences.
